Transaction 2c50796425de7f6895d90c531d0b37b66d69d70868b85103dfe20af13f98066d

2 Input
2 Outputs
  • 2c50796425de7f6895d90c531d0b37b66d69d70868b85103dfe20af13f98066d:0
  • value  2656000
    address  3Ab1HFbT3KXbdUjdwB2oT6d2NJwFdTE4sa
  • 2c50796425de7f6895d90c531d0b37b66d69d70868b85103dfe20af13f98066d:1
  • value  10413638
    address  3FaZ7SqGs5syRR7gQ1c1gGCZZis2FqoLNk